Delen via


CIM_Error klasse

De CIM_Error-klasse bevat informatie over de fout van een CIM-bewerking.

Syntaxis

[Indication, Abstract, Version("2.22.1"), Exception, UMLPackagePath("CIM::Interop"), AMENDMENT]
class CIM_Error
{
  uint16 ErrorType;
  string OtherErrorType;
  string OwningEntity;
  string MessageID;
  string Message;
  string MessageArguments[];
  uint16 PerceivedSeverity;
  uint16 ProbableCause;
  string ProbableCauseDescription;
  string RecommendedActions[];
  string ErrorSource;
  uint16 ErrorSourceFormat = 0;
  string OtherErrorSourceFormat;
  uint32 CIMStatusCode;
  string CIMStatusCodeDescription;
};

Leden

De CIM_Error klasse heeft deze typen leden:

Eigenschappen

De klasse CIM_Error heeft deze eigenschappen.

CIMStatusCode

Gegevenstype: uint32

Toegangstype: alleen-lezen

Kwalificatie: MappingStrings ("DSP0201. DMTF |FOUT. CODE|2.3", "DSP0200. DMTF |CIMError|1.3"), ModelCorrespondence ("CIM_Error.CIMStatusCodeDescription")

De CIM-statuscode die dit exemplaar karakteriseert. Deze eigenschap definieert de statuscodes die kunnen worden geretourneerd door een CIM-server of listener.

CIM_ERR_FAILED (1)

Er is een algemene fout opgetreden die niet wordt gedekt door een specifiekere foutcode.

CIM_ERR_ACCESS_DENIED (2)

Toegang tot een CIM-resource is niet beschikbaar voor de client.

CIM_ERR_INVALID_NAMESPACE (3)

De doelnaamruimte bestaat niet.

CIM_ERR_INVALID_PARAMETER (4)

Een of meer parameterwaarden die aan de methode zijn doorgegeven, zijn ongeldig.

CIM_ERR_INVALID_CLASS (5)

De opgegeven klasse bestaat niet.

CIM_ERR_NOT_FOUND (6)

Kan het aangevraagde object niet vinden.

CIM_ERR_NOT_SUPPORTED (7)

De aangevraagde bewerking wordt niet ondersteund.

CIM_ERR_CLASS_HAS_CHILDREN (8)

De bewerking kan niet worden uitgevoerd op deze klasse omdat deze exemplaren heeft.

CIM_ERR_CLASS_HAS_INSTANCES (9)

De bewerking kan niet worden uitgevoerd op deze klasse omdat deze exemplaren heeft.

CIM_ERR_INVALID_SUPERCLASS (10)

De bewerking kan niet worden uitgevoerd omdat de opgegeven superklasse niet bestaat.

CIM_ERR_ALREADY_EXISTS (11)

De bewerking kan niet worden uitgevoerd omdat er al een object bestaat.

CIM_ERR_NO_SUCH_PROPERTY (12)

De opgegeven eigenschap bestaat niet.

CIM_ERR_TYPE_MISMATCH (13)

De opgegeven waarde is niet compatibel met het type.

CIM_ERR_QUERY_LANGUAGE_NOT_SUPPORTED (14)

De querytaal wordt niet herkend of ondersteund.

CIM_ERR_INVALID_QUERY (15)

De query is niet geldig voor de opgegeven querytaal.

CIM_ERR_METHOD_NOT_AVAILABLE (16)

De extrinsische methode kan niet worden uitgevoerd.

CIM_ERR_METHOD_NOT_FOUND (17)

De opgegeven extrinsische methode bestaat niet.

CIM_ERR_UNEXPECTED_RESPONSE (18)

Het geretourneerde antwoord op de asynchrone bewerking is niet verwacht.

CIM_ERR_INVALID_RESPONSE_DESTINATION (19)

De opgegeven bestemming voor het asynchrone antwoord is ongeldig.

CIM_ERR_NAMESPACE_NOT_EMPTY (20)

De opgegeven naamruimte is niet leeg.

CIM_ERR_INVALID_ENUMERATION_CONTEXT (21)

De opgegeven opsommingscontext is ongeldig.

CIM_ERR_INVALID_OPERATION_TIMEOUT (22)

De opgegeven naamruimte is niet leeg.

CIM_ERR_PULL_HAS_BEEN_ABANDONED (23)

De opgegeven naamruimte is niet leeg.

CIM_ERR_PULL_CANNOT_BE_ABANDONED (24)

De poging om een pull-bewerking af te schaffen is mislukt.

CIM_ERR_FILTERED_ENUMERATION_NOT_SUPPORTED (25)

Gefilterde opsommingen worden niet ondersteund.

CIM_ERR_CONTINUATION_ON_ERROR_NOT_SUPPORTED (26)

Doorgaan bij fout wordt niet ondersteund.

CIM_ERR_SERVER_LIMITS_EXCEEDED (27)

De WBEM-serverlimieten zijn overschreden (bijvoorbeeld geheugen, verbindingen, ...).

CIM_ERR_SERVER_IS_SHUTTING_DOWN (28)

De WBEM-server wordt afgesloten.

CIM_ERR_QUERY_FEATURE_NOT_SUPPORTED (29)

De opgegeven queryfunctie wordt niet ondersteund.

gereserveerde DMTF- (..)

CIMStatusCodeDescription

Gegevenstype: tekenreeks

Toegangstype: alleen-lezen

Kwalificatie: MappingStrings ("DSP0201. DMTF |FOUT. BESCHRIJVING|2.3", "DSP0200. DMTF |CIMError|1.3"), ModelCorrespondence ("CIM_Error.CIMStatusCode")

Een vrije tekenreeks die een door mensen leesbare beschrijving van de eigenschapswaarde CIMStatusCode bevat.

Opmerking

Deze beschrijving kan worden uitgebreid, maar moet consistent zijn met de definitie van CIMStatusCode.

ErrorSource

Gegevenstype: tekenreeks

Toegangstype: alleen-lezen

Kwalificatie: ModelCorrespondence ("CIM_Error.ErrorSourceFormat")

Informatie die de entiteit identificeert die de fout heeft gegenereerd. Als de entiteit wordt gemodelleerd door het CIM-schema, bevat deze eigenschap het pad naar het exemplaar dat is gecodeerd als een tekenreeksparameter. Anders bevat de eigenschap een tekenreeks die de entiteit noemt die de fout heeft gegenereerd. De indeling van deze eigenschap wordt opgegeven door de eigenschap ErrorSourceFormat .

ErrorSourceFormat

Gegevenstype: uint16

Toegangstype: alleen-lezen

Kwalificatie: ModelCorrespondence ("CIM_Error.ErrorSource, CIM_Error.OtherErrorSourceFormat")

De indeling van de eigenschap ErrorSource .

Onbekende (0)

De indeling is onbekend of kan niet zinvol worden geïnterpreteerd door een CIM-clienttoepassing.

Overige (1)

De indeling wordt gedefinieerd door de waarde van de eigenschap OtherErrorSourceFormat .

CIMObjectPath (2)

Een CIM-objectpad zoals gedefinieerd in de CIM-infrastructuurspecificatie.

gereserveerde DMTF- (..)

ErrorType

Gegevenstype: uint16

Toegangstype: alleen-lezen

Kwalificatie: ModelCorrespondence ("CIM_Error.OtherErrorType")

Het primaire fouttype.

Onbekende (0)

Overige (1)

Communicatiefout (2)

Fouten van dit type zijn voornamelijk gekoppeld aan de procedures en/of processen die nodig zijn om informatie van het ene punt naar het andere over te brengen.

Quality of Service Error (3)

Fouten van dit type zijn voornamelijk gekoppeld aan fouten die leiden tot verminderde functionaliteit of prestaties.

Softwarefout (4)

Fout van dit type is voornamelijk gekoppeld aan een software- of verwerkingsfout.

Hardwarefout (5)

Fouten van dit type worden voornamelijk gekoppeld aan een apparatuur- of hardwarefout.

Omgevingsfout (6)

andere milieuoverwegingen.

Beveiligingsfout (7)

Fouten van dit type zijn gekoppeld aan beveiligingsschendingen, detectie van virussen en soortgelijke problemen.

Oversubscriptiefout (8)

Fouten van dit type worden voornamelijk gekoppeld aan de fout om voldoende resources toe te wijzen om de bewerking te voltooien.

Fout met niet-beschikbare resource (9)

Fouten van dit type worden voornamelijk gekoppeld aan de fout bij het openen van een vereiste resource.

Fout bij niet-ondersteunde bewerking (10)

Fouten van dit type worden voornamelijk gekoppeld aan aanvragen die niet worden ondersteund.

gereserveerde DMTF- (..)

Bericht

Gegevenstype: tekenreeks

Toegangstype: alleen-lezen

Kwalificatie: ModelCorrespondence ("CIM_Error.MessageID, CIM_Error.MessageArguments")

Het opgemaakte bericht.

Opmerking

Dit bericht wordt gemaakt door dynamische elementen van de eigenschap MessageArguments te combineren met de statische elementen van de eigenschap MessageID en deze vervolgens toe te voegen aan een berichtenregister of catalogus die is gekoppeld aan de OwningEntity.

MessageArguments

Gegevenstype: tekenreeks matrix

Toegangstype: alleen-lezen

Kwalificatie: ModelCorrespondence ("CIM_Error.MessageID, CIM_Error.Bericht")

Een matrix die de dynamische inhoud van het bericht bevat.

MessageID

Gegevenstype: tekenreeks

Toegangstype: alleen-lezen

Kwalificaties: Vereist, ModelCorrespondence ("CIM_Error.Bericht, CIM_Error.MessageArguments")

Een ondoorzichtige tekenreeks die uniek identificeert, binnen het bereik van de OwningEntity, de indeling van het bericht.

OtherErrorSourceFormat

Gegevenstype: tekenreeks

Toegangstype: alleen-lezen

Kwalificatie: ModelCorrespondence ("CIM_Error.ErrorSourceFormat")

Een tekenreeks die de waarde ErrorSourceFormat definieert wanneer ErrorSourceFormat is ingesteld op '1' (overig).

OtherErrorType

Gegevenstype: tekenreeks

Toegangstype: alleen-lezen

Kwalificatie: ModelCorrespondence ("CIM_Error.ErrorType")

Een vrije tekenreeks die de ErrorType-waarde beschrijft wanneer deze is ingesteld op '1' (overig).

OwningEntity

Gegevenstype: tekenreeks

Toegangstype: alleen-lezen

De unieke id van de entiteit die eigenaar is van de indeling van het bericht dat door dit exemplaar wordt beschreven.

Opmerking

Deze eigenschap moet een auteursrechtelijk beschermde, handelsmerk of unieke naam bevatten die eigendom is van de bedrijfsentiteit of standaardentiteit die de berichtindeling heeft gedefinieerd.

Waargenomeneveriteit

Gegevenstype: uint16

Toegangstype: alleen-lezen

Kwalificatie: MappingStrings (Aanbeveling.ITU|X733. Waargenomen ernst")

Een beschrijving van de ernst van de fout vanuit het oogpunt van het element dat het foutbericht heeft verzonden.

Onbekende (0)

de waargenomen ernst van de indicatie is onbekend of onbepaald.

Overige (1)

Geeft aan dat de waarde van ernst kan worden gevonden in de eigenschap OtherSeverity .

Informatie (2)

Informatie moet worden gebruikt bij het verstrekken van een informatief antwoord.

Gedegradeerd/waarschuwing (3)

Moet worden gebruikt wanneer dit van toepassing is om de gebruiker te laten beslissen of er actie moet worden ondernomen.

Secundair (4)

Er is actie nodig, maar de situatie is op dit moment niet ernstig.

Hoofdvak (5)

U hebt nu actie nodig.

Kritiek (6)

Er is NU actie nodig en het bereik is breed (mogelijk zal een dreigende storing naar een kritieke resource resulteren).

Onherstelbaar/onherstelbaar (7)

er is een fout opgetreden, maar het is te laat om een herstelactie uit te voeren.

gereserveerde DMTF- (..)

WaarschijnlijkeCause

Gegevenstype: uint16

Toegangstype: alleen-lezen

Kwalificatie: MappingStrings (Aanbeveling.ITU|X733. Waarschijnlijke oorzaak", "Aanbeveling.ITU|M3100.waarschijnlijkeCause", "ITU-IANA-ALARM-TC"), ModelCorrespondence ("CIM_Error.WaarschijnlijkeCauseDescription")

Een beschrijving van de waarschijnlijke oorzaak van de fout.

Onbekende (0)

Overige (1)

Adapter-/kaartfout (2)

Fout in toepassingssubsysteem (3)

Bandbreedte verminderd (4)

Verbindingsinstellingsfout (5)

Communicatieprotocolfout (6)

Fout in communicatiesubsysteem (7)

Configuratie-/aanpassingsfout (8)

Congestie (9)

Beschadigde gegevens (10)

Limiet voor CPU-cycli overschreden (11)

Fout met gegevensset/modem (12)

Gedegradeerd signaal (13)

DTE-DCE interfacefout (14)

Deur open behuizing (15)

Storing van apparatuur (16)

Overmatige trillingen (17)

Bestandsindelingsfout (18)

Brand gedetecteerd (19)

Gedetecteerde overstroming (20)

Framefout (21)

HVAC-probleem (22)

Vochtigheid onaanvaardbaar (23)

I/O-apparaatfout (24)

Fout bij invoerapparaat (25)

LAN-fout (26)

Niet-giftig lek gedetecteerd (27)

Fout bij verzending van lokale knooppunten (28)

Verlies van frame (29)

Verlies van signaal (30)

Materiaaltoevoer uitgeput (31)

Multiplexer-probleem (32)

Onvoldoende geheugen (33)

Fout bij uitvoerapparaat (34)

Prestaties verslechterd (35)

Energieprobleem (36)

Druk onaanvaardbaar (37)

Processorprobleem (interne-machinefout) (38)

Pompfout (39)

De wachtrijgrootte is overschreden (40)

Ontvangstfout (41)

Ontvangerfout (42)

Fout bij verzending van externe knooppunten (43)

Resource bij of bijna capaciteit (44)

Reactietijd overmatig (45)

Overdreven herverzendingspercentage (46)

Softwarefout (47)

Softwareprogramma abnormaal beëindigd (48)

Softwareprogrammafout (onjuiste resultaten) (49)

Probleem met opslagcapaciteit (50)

Temperatuur onaanvaardbaar (51)

Drempelwaarde overschreden (52)

Timingprobleem (53)

Giftig lek gedetecteerd (54)

Verzendfout (55)

Zenderfout (56)

Onderliggende resource niet beschikbaar (57)

Versie komt niet overeen (58)

Vorige waarschuwing gewist (59)

Aanmeldingspogingen zijn mislukt (60)

Softwarevirus gedetecteerd (61)

Hardwarebeveiliging is geschonden (62)

Denial of Service detected (63)

Beveiligingsreferenties komen niet overeen (64)

Onbevoegde toegang (65)

Alarm ontvangen (66)

Verlies van aanwijzer (67)

Nettolading komt niet overeen (68)

Overdrachtsfout (69)

Overmatige foutsnelheid (70)

Traceerprobleem (71)

Element niet beschikbaar (72)

Element ontbreekt (73)

Verlies van multiframe (74)

Broadcast-kanaalfout (75)

Ongeldig bericht ontvangen (76)

Routeringsfout (77)

Backplane Failure (78)

Id-duplicatie (79)

Fout in beveiligingspad (80)

Synchronisatieverlies of niet-overeenkomende gegevens (81)

Terminalprobleem (82)

Realtime klokfout (83)

Antennefout (84)

Batterijlaadfout (85)

Schijffout (86)

Frequency Hopping Failure (87)

Verlies van redundantie (88)

Stroomstoring (89)

Probleem met signaalkwaliteit (90)

Batterij ontladen (91)

Batterijfout (92)

Commercieel energieprobleem (93)

Ventilatorfout (94)

Enginefout (95)

Sensorfout (96)

Fuse failure (97)

Generatorfout (98)

Lage batterij (99)

Lage brandstof (100)

Laag water (101)

Explosief gas (102)

Hoge wind ( 103)

Ice Buildup (104)

Rook (105)

Geheugen komt niet overeen (106)

Uit CPU-cycli (107)

Probleem met softwareomgeving (108)

Fout bij downloaden van software (109)

Element opnieuw geïnitialiseerd (110)

Time-out (111)

Problemen met logboekregistratie (112)

Lek gedetecteerd (113)

Fout in beveiligingsmechanisme (114)

Resourcefout beveiligen (115)

Inconsistentie van database (116)

Verificatiefout (117)

Schending van vertrouwelijkheid (118)

Kabel tamper (119)

Vertraagde informatie (120)

Dubbele informatie (121)

Ontbrekende gegevens (122)

Wijziging van gegevens (123)

Informatie uit volgorde (124)

Sleutel verlopen (125)

Niet-repudiation Failure (126)

Activiteit buiten kantooruren (127)

Out of Service (128)

Procedurefout (129)

Onverwachte informatie (130)

DMTF Reserved (..)

WaarschijnlijkeCauseDescription

Gegevenstype: tekenreeks

Toegangstype: alleen-lezen

Kwalificatie: ModelCorrespondence ("CIM_Error.WaarschijnlijkeCause")

Een vrije-vormtekenreeks die de waarschijnlijke oorzaak van de fout beschrijft, wanneer de eigenschap ProbableCause is ingesteld op '1' (andere).

RecommendedActions

Gegevenstype: tekenreeks matrix

Toegangstype: alleen-lezen

Een matrix met vrije tekenreeksen die de aanbevolen acties beschrijven die moeten worden uitgevoerd om de fout op te lossen.

Behoeften

Voorwaarde Waarde
Minimaal ondersteunde client
Windows 8
Minimaal ondersteunde server
Windows Server 2012
Namespace
Root\virtualization\v2
MOF
WindowsVirtualization.V2.mof
DLL
Vmms.exe